CVE-2019-25005: Counter overflow in chacha20

August 25, 2021

An issue was discovered in the chacha20 crate before 0.2.3 for Rust. A ChaCha20 counter overflow makes it easier for attackers to determine plaintext.

Affected versions

All versions before 0.2.3

Fixed versions

  • 0.2.3

Solution

Upgrade to version 0.2.3 or above.

Impact 7.5 HIGH

CVSS:3.1/AV:N/AC:L/PR:N/UI:N/S:U/C:H/I:N/A:N

Learn more about CVSS

Weakness

  • CWE-190: Integer Overflow or Wraparound
